Late Tun Datu Mustapha's grandson jailed, fined for stealing his mum's luxury watch
Kota Kinabalu: A grandson of the late Tun Datu Mustapha was ordered jailed for a year and fined RM3.000 for stealing his mother’s luxury watch.

Datu Anwar Datu Amirkahar pleaded guilty before a magistrate to disposing of the luxury watch belonging to Datuk Mary E Dumpangol @ Aminah Ambrose in May at a goldsmith in Sinsuran, here..

The 43-year-old e-hailing driver had sold the Rolex White watch for RM9,000.

Anwar had asked for leniency and requested only to pay a fine saying it was his first offence and that he had dependents.
